This drama has so much potential. The concept was unique (a crime drama mixed with a future seeing element) and the cast seemed to be good but for various reasons, it started out very strong and then dragged in the middle and sort of fizzled out in the end. It has had good bones but didn't utilize that structure to reach it's full potential.

STORY: I had a big problem with the story and the route it took. It seemed very plausible until about the last 2 episodes and then a wrench was thrown into the plot (no spoilers) that really took it from realistic and plausible to I DOUBT THAT WOULD EVER HAPPEN...at least for me. After that wrench was revealed, it was hard for me to stay focused and stay with the story for the last episode or so. Don't get me wrong, the story had a ton of twists and I love that you couldn't predict a lot of it but that wrench just bugged me.

I also thing that the structure of the plot would have better suited the drama if it was more episodic, where a different crime happened every episode. Again started out that way (and I loved it when it was like that) but then everything AND I MEAN EVERYTHING ended up being connected which made the plot very complicated with lots of characters and names which I think made it very hard to follow.

ACTING/CAST: I thought the acting and cast was ok for this drama. Some actors stood out more to me than others. I thought the acting of the main two leads was good but the way their characters were written bugged me. I thought the main female character seemed very whiney and cried a lot and the Main male lead seemed either good with lots of emotion or very flat (I don't think this was the acting but more of how the characters were written in the script) My two favorite characters were the computer analyst and the brother prosecutor (I thought the actor who played the brother prosecutor was absolutely AMAZING in his acting ability...really stood out to me.

MUSIC: This was actually the first drama that I really noticed the music. I thought it was perfect for the drama and really fit what was going on in the drama. I even downloaded the entire OST because I loved it so much.

REWATCH: I will not be re-watching this drama...isn't worth it to me.

OVERALL: The drama definitely had a satisfying ending and wrapped up nicely but the middle part dragged a lot and ultimately it took until the last few episodes to get any real answers which made the ending very excited but also seemed rushed in parts. I really think the show would have been better if the show had taken more of a episodic route and less connected with everything. It had a unique concept but I think the writers didn't use it to its full potential. The show just didn't reach the level of what it could have been.
